If you feel like you’ve been backsliding lately, there’s something you need to know. It’s supposed to happen. Eckhart Tolle explains that consciousness does not simply rise year after year, in a neat line. It progresses and then regresses. You can see it in history and you can see it in your own life. Think of a time when a challenge came, a marriage ended, money was lost, your home was lost, and you reacted. He was discouraged. Angry. Yelling, you’re loud in your head. Making life unpleasant for yourself and those around you. It was a step back, and almost no one would admit it to them. But regressions are not failures. They are part of the pattern and are required. There is a French expression that Eckhart likes. Reculer pour mieux sauter.

Step back to jump better. Here lies the secret. It seems that the very thing that creates your growth is inhibiting it. Consciousness has to face something. The gardener deliberately piles more soil on a germinating seed, because pushing it through makes the plant stronger. A plant grown in a greenhouse, protected from everything, remains weak. He never needed the power, so he never found it. That’s why many of us wouldn’t be who we are if it weren’t for challenges that we would never have chosen.
